Abstract
This paper presents the results of network performance tests at the Defense Data Network (DDN) System Test Facility (STF) in Reston, Virginia. The tests used Neptune, a proprietary network performance measurement system, as a measurement tool. Following a discussion of the need for and problems associated with network performance measurements, we describe the tests and present the results. Based on an analysis of the STF results, we draw conclusions about their value and about the general utility of this approach to network monitoring.
